EEG Questions With Solutions

What do EEG amplifiers do? Voltage emitted by scalp on the order of microvolts


-EEG amplifiers increase this signal 10^5 for detection and recording




Once EEG recording is digitized, how is it analyzed? Fourier Transform (FT):




• Analyze wave data.




• Converts voltage vs time to intensity vs frequency




• Area under curve = 100%




• Tells the percent of waves at a given frequency




• Easy way to see which frequency ranges predominate in the EEG signal.




What are 3 components of EEG recordings? 1. Brain waves


2. Artifacts

, EEG Questions With Solutions
3. Specific wave patterns




List the different types of brain waves 1. Gamma (>40 Hz)


2. Beta (13-40 Hz)

3. Alpha (8-13 Hz)

4. Theta (>4-8 Hz)

5. Delta (<4 Hz)




Describe the characteristics of gamma waves >40 Hz




- Occur in brain areas active at the same time.




- Binding = unification of awareness.




- Not visible in EEG. Extracted by Fourier analysis.




- Result of thalamocortical loop activity
